From: "Vladimir D. Seleznev" <vseleznv@altlinux.org> To: make-initrd@lists.altlinux.org Subject: Re: [make-initrd] I: fsck feature Date: Wed, 29 Apr 2020 22:53:07 +0300 Message-ID: <20200429195307.GA1349658@portlab> (raw) In-Reply-To: <20200429150054.vcmxkwuly5oidj3z@comp-core-i7-2640m-0182e6> On Wed, Apr 29, 2020 at 05:00:54PM +0200, Alexey Gladkov wrote: > On Wed, Apr 29, 2020 at 05:33:39PM +0300, Vladimir D. Seleznev wrote: > > On Wed, Apr 22, 2020 at 04:28:30PM +0200, Alexey Gladkov wrote: > > > Привет! > > > > > > Я запушил в master новую фичу для проверки устройства перед монтированием. > > > Как и в случае с sysvinit если проверка нашла ошибки и не может их > > > исправить, то выдаётся шелл и после выхода из него происходит > > > перезагрузка. > > > > > > Ну и вместе с этим появился вопрос. У нас появилось дублирование как > > > минимум в sysvinit. Проверка диска (fsck) или установка консольного шрифта > > > и раскладки (kbd) может происходить до rc.sysinit. Получается двойная > > > работа. > > > > > > У меня возникла мысль сделать каталог /dev/initramfs и сложить туда > > > информацию о факте выполнения фичи и если надо и их результаты. > > > > > > Что вы об этом думаете ? > > > > Сама мысль отличная! Получается, что сервисы настройки надо научить > > читать интересующую информацию оттуда. > > > > Тут некоторые приватно высказали мнение, что /dev не самое подходящее > > место для этого, однако я подозреваю, что оно выбрано так как больше > > особо некуда. некуда /* fixed */ > Я лучшего места не придумал в живой системе. /run ещё не смонтирован, /sys > тоже не смонтирован да и не место такой информации там. В корне ничего > такого создавать не хочется. Я так и понял. А смонтировать /run в initramfs нельзя? Кстати, есть ещё запрос на возможность монтирования /usr в initramfs. > Сейчас я ломаю голову как представить информацию про fsck. Оказалось это > очень интересная задачка :) У меня сходу нет идей :) -- WBR, Vladimir D. Seleznev
next prev parent reply other threads:[~2020-04-29 19:53 UTC|newest] Thread overview: 11+ messages / expand[flat|nested] mbox.gz Atom feed top 2020-04-22 14:28 Alexey Gladkov 2020-04-22 18:24 ` Michael Shigorin 2020-04-23 10:27 ` Alexey Gladkov 2020-04-29 14:33 ` Vladimir D. Seleznev 2020-04-29 15:00 ` Alexey Gladkov 2020-04-29 19:53 ` Vladimir D. Seleznev [this message] 2020-04-29 21:53 ` Alexey Gladkov 2020-05-01 11:31 ` Michael Shigorin 2020-05-01 12:43 ` Alexey Gladkov 2020-05-01 12:41 ` Alexey Gladkov 2020-05-01 12:47 ` Alexey Gladkov
Reply instructions: You may reply publicly to this message via plain-text email using any one of the following methods: * Save the following mbox file, import it into your mail client, and reply-to-all from there: mbox Avoid top-posting and favor interleaved quoting: https://en.wikipedia.org/wiki/Posting_style#Interleaved_style * Reply using the --to, --cc, and --in-reply-to switches of git-send-email(1): git send-email \ --in-reply-to=20200429195307.GA1349658@portlab \ --to=vseleznv@altlinux.org \ --cc=make-initrd@lists.altlinux.org \ /path/to/YOUR_REPLY https://kernel.org/pub/software/scm/git/docs/git-send-email.html * If your mail client supports setting the In-Reply-To header via mailto: links, try the mailto: link
Make-initrd development discussion This inbox may be cloned and mirrored by anyone: git clone --mirror http://lore.altlinux.org/make-initrd/0 make-initrd/git/0.git # If you have public-inbox 1.1+ installed, you may # initialize and index your mirror using the following commands: public-inbox-init -V2 make-initrd make-initrd/ http://lore.altlinux.org/make-initrd \ make-initrd@lists.altlinux.org make-initrd@lists.altlinux.ru make-initrd@lists.altlinux.com public-inbox-index make-initrd Example config snippet for mirrors. Newsgroup available over NNTP: nntp://lore.altlinux.org/org.altlinux.lists.make-initrd AGPL code for this site: git clone https://public-inbox.org/public-inbox.git